/**
 * All of the CSS for your admin-specific functionality should be
 * included in this file.
 */
.settings_page_gdpr-conformity-setting-admin {
	position: relative;
	height: auto;
	min-height: 100%;
	background-color: #fff;
}
.settings_page_gdpr-conformity-setting-admin #wpcontent{
	padding-left: 0;
}
.gdpr-conf-wrap {
	font-family: 'Open Sans', sans-serif;
}
.gdpr-conf-logo-wrap {
	padding: 25px;
}
.gdpr-conf-logo-wrap img {
	margin: 0 auto;
	display: block;
	max-width: 100%;
}
.gdpr-conf-intro {
	background-color: #134c60;
	border-bottom: 1px solid #a1b7bf;
}
.gdpr-conf-intro-desc {
	padding: 0 25px 50px;
}
.gdpr-conf-intro-desc p {
	color: #fff;
	font-size: 18px;
	font-weight: 300;
}
.gdpr-conf-intro-desc p span {
	font-weight: 400;
}
.gdpr-conf-main {
	padding: 50px 25px 0;
}
.gdpr-conf-main h3 {
	color: #134c5f;
	font-size: 30px;
	font-weight: 300;
	line-height: 1em;
	letter-spacing: -0.005em;
}
.gdpr-conf-main p {
	color: #134c5f;
	font-size: 18px;
	font-weight: 300;
	padding-left: 40px;
	margin-top: 0;
}
.gdpr-conf-main .gdpr-conf-coming-soon {
	color: #f36f32;
	font-size: 36px;
	text-transform: uppercase;
	margin: 0 0 50px;
}
.gdpr-conf-footer {
	padding: 50px 25px 0;
}
.gdpr-conf-footer p {
	color: rgba(17,75,94,.4);
	font-size: 12px;
	font-weight: 300;
}

@media (min-width: 961px) {
	.gdpr-conf-intro {
		display: -webkit-box; 
		display: -moz-box;
		display: -ms-flexbox;
		display: -webkit-flex; 
		display: flex;
		-webkit-box-align: center;
		-moz-box-align: center;
		-ms-flex-align: center;
		-webkit-align-items: center;
		align-items: center;
	}
	.gdpr-conf-logo-wrap {
		padding: 50px;
		min-width: 280px;
	}
	.gdpr-conf-intro-desc{
		padding: 50px;
	}
	.gdpr-conf-main {
		padding: 50px 50px 0;
	}
	.gdpr-conf-footer {
	    padding: 50px 50px 0;
	}
}